 Homemade Ranch Seasoning


The ranch seasoning packets in stores primarily contain maltodextrin and salt, you're paying a premium for anti-caking agents, salt and fillers. So let me show you how to make a better version at home, it's super easy, tastes incredible and you can even make a spicy version! 


Notes: The packets in-store are 28 grams (3 tablespoons) each, so you can replace any recipe that calls for one packet of ranch seasoning with 3 tablespoons of this blend.

Notes: This recipe yields 112g (12 tablespoons) of ranch seasoning, the equivalent of 4 ranch seasoning packets.

🧾 Ingredients 🧾


1/2 cup buttermilk powder (linked in Kitchen Shop)
1 Tablespoon garlic powder
1 Tablespoon onion powder
1 Tablespoon dried parsley
1 teaspoon dried dill
1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per
2 teaspoons kosher salt

For Spicy Version: 

2 teaspoons cayenne pepper


👨‍🍳 Instructions 👨‍🍳

1) Mix all ingredients together, store in an airtight container for up to 1 year.
